For the upcoming 5th New Moon & Full Moon Uposatha Day, besides transmitting 8 precepts , Ven. Hong Bok will continue his talk on upholding the Upasaka/Upasika 5 precepts.

Objectives:

To enable lay practitioners to experience the life of a Monastic for minimally 1 Day and Night during which, they intensify and deepen their practice of mindfulness of the Triple Gems, moral conduct (sila) and meditative concentration, and uphold the Arhant / Tathagata’s virtues for future Nibbanic bliss and Buddhahood.
The world and world-transcending merits and blessings generated from the practice will be dedicated for the following purposes:

 

  1. Relieve the suffering of the COVID-19 virus, those who are recovering from, and those who had succumbed to, infection;
  2. rapid recovery of the world from the pandemic;
  3. liberation of our deceased ancestors and loved ones;
  4. prolongation of the Buddha’s Sasana.
